    • Set goals for ads. Ads are most effective when they have a clear objective. A clear objective will also help you track your ad’s progress and can help you assess if your marketing strategy needs tweaking.
    • Select your audience and choose the location. To target the correct audience, you need to define the ads’ reach. Facebook allows you to adjust your audience using the following criteria: location, demographics, interests, behavior and connections.
    • Set your budget. As mentioned earlier, Ads Manager is Facebook’s ad management tool. It allows you to purchase ads for Facebook, Instagram and Audience Network, which shows Facebook ads in other publishers’ apps.
    • Create compelling ad copy. In marketing, everything ultimately comes back to how good your copy is, and Facebook ads are no different. Regardless of what type of ad you choose to run, the copy you write must speak directly to your ideal customer and make them want to listen to you.

    • Understanding your audience. As your Facebook Business page grows, you’ll be able to build and develop an understanding of your audience in a variety of ways.
    • Building relationships. Your Facebook page allows you to become more than a faceless brand, giving you the chance to interact with your target audience.
    • Boosting your Google rankings. In terms of SEO, Facebook contributes by increasing your brand’s visibility on the web and building on that brand awareness.
    • Shaping your brand’s reputation. Having your own Facebook page for your business is another way to promote your brand to your target audience. The social media site provides you with a public page that people can peruse at leisure, giving them a more personal feel for what your business is all about.

  4. Feb 13, 2024 · A Facebook Business Page is a public profile on Facebook intended for businesses, organizations, and public figures to promote themselves. Customers can follow (or “Like”) Facebook Business Pages to see posts, photos, and videos from — and connect with — their favorite brands, companies, and creators.

  5. Your Facebook business Page is a free way for businesses, brands, celebrities, causes and organizations to reach their audience. While Facebook profiles can be private, Pages are public. Google may index your Page, making it easier for people to find you.
